
OLME announced its participation in the strike mobilization on Thursday 16 March.
In a statement he released, he states that “we are participating en masse in the 24-hour general strike on Thursday, March 16” and calls on teachers to take part in the 11:00 a.m. meeting at Klatmonos Square and in all strike meetings around the world . a country.
“The OLME Board of Directors is calling for massive participation in a 24-hour general strike on Thursday, March 16, 2023, to demand, together with all workers and the people, an end to the privatization policy and real responsibility for the Tempe disaster.
We salute our workers, students and the student movement, who have so far participated in the mobilizations, and call for tension and continuation of the struggle. The accident at Tempi will not be forgotten! We demand and fight to reveal the true causes of the tragedy that our people are experiencing, to identify and punish all those responsible, and not hide behind “human” mistakes.
We have no right to remain silent and, of course, we have no right, on the contrary, from the first moment we took to the streets and fight to ensure that the perpetrators pay the price in principle and prevent another such tragedy. Everyone and everything into battle,” OLME said in a report on the strike on Thursday, March 16.
Therefore, the IOE will follow the same path, and professors and teachers will take part in the strike that ADEDY announced for the day after tomorrow, Thursday, March 16th.”
